Award for Bhutan
18 November, 2009 – The health minister, Lyonpo Zanglay Dukpa, left for Hanoi, Vietnam, to receive an award on behalf of the government for maintaining immunisation coverage over 95 percent since 2005. The award will be bestowed on the eve of the 10th anniversary of global alliance for vaccine initiative (GAVI), on November 19.

Misuse of power tops corruption pile
ACC Annual Report 2008-09 18 November, 2009 – The anti corruption commission (ACC) received 418 complaints of corruption from October 2008 to September 2009, of which 77 qualified for investigation, according to its annual report for 2009.
